So, Does Holly Die in Stranger Things?
So, let's address the big question: Does Holly die in Stranger Things? As of the latest season, Holly Wheeler is still alive and well. Despite her close proximity to the supernatural events in Hawkins and those eerie moments that hint at a connection to the Upside Down, she has not met a tragic end. This doesn't mean that she is entirely out of danger, though. The writers of Stranger Things have proven time and again that no character is truly safe, and the stakes continue to rise with each season. While Holly has been spared thus far, her future remains uncertain as the series heads toward its conclusion.
